Description
The story behind Fluch der Kassandra is explained during a pre-show. It loosely based on Cassandra, daughter of the king of Troy in Greek mythology, who gained the ability of seeing the future from god Apollo. However, her prophecy of the demise of the city of Troy was not believed. When Troy fell, and Cassandra was murdered, she cursed all those who were to blame. In order to undo the curse, her soul was sealed in an amphora.
Many years later, the people had forgotten about Cassandra and the amphora ended up in a church. One day, someone opened the amphora, releasing the curse into the building.
"Fluch der Kassandra" is German for "Curse of Cassandra".
